Basement Slab Installation in Charleston, SC
Basement slab installation involves laying a sturdy concrete foundation that forms the base of a basement space. This service is essential for new construction projects, basement renovations, or finishing existing basements to create a level, durable surface suitable for flooring or further interior work. Property owners often request this service when building a new home, expanding a basement, or preparing an area for insulation and flooring installation, ensuring the foundation is stable and properly aligned.
Before requesting basement slab installation, homeowners typically want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, soil conditions, and the type of concrete used. It’s also important to consider any necessary permits, drainage considerations, and how the slab will integrate with existing structures. Clear communication about the desired outcome and any specific requirements can help ensure the project meets expectations and provides a solid, long-lasting foundation.

Basement Slab Installation Questions
What is a basement slab installation? It involves pouring a concrete foundation to create a level, stable floor for a basement space.
What types of projects require a basement slab? Common projects include finishing a basement, adding a new room, or improving structural stability.
How should property owners prepare for slab installation? Clear the area of debris and ensure proper drainage to support a smooth installation process.
Why is proper slab installation important? It provides a durable foundation that prevents cracking and ensures the longevity of the basement space.
